They work at creating unity within this firm which is a nice surprise. They do this via luncheons or dinners every few months. It fosters a bond between colleagues and teams. The recruiters are above average. Contracts are usually at A or B class firms in convenient locations. It's small boutique consulting firm and they usually can find you another position swiftly.

Cons

Over time it has become evident that regardless of one's track record or degree your just a money making servant to them, a profit generator. This is a fact in business but here it can have a seedy undertone to it. Also within our current work unit, we've noticed a vast difference in the pay/workload ratio between 2/4 colleagues and 2/4 management that get hired in as well. The managers in my current position give the illusion that they're diligently working when in fact they usually are putting in 25-30 hrs. a week. There's a longer than usual pay lag here that clocks in at 2 months plus.
